Q and A with James Michael Davis of NEMESYS on effects of the new digital world of music

Thank You to James Michael Davis a.k.a. Jimbo of NEMESYS for taking much time out of his busy schedule to answer these very important questions so we could get an independent musicians point of view on the
growing change of the digital music world.


1) How do you feel the digital music industry can help you advance in your music career?


JIMBO: If I were to try and sum-up the digital industry’s positive influence on bands, I’d say exposure opportunities on the global level. Suddenly, now, the possibilities don’t stop in
one’s city. Also, logistics don’t restrict a band’s ability with respect
to the cost and time of mailing everything. Now, a band can show-off
their tunes, create a visual impression and accumulate fans all around
the country and world because of the digital realm. Also, bands –
through all of the above – are setting themselves up for opportunities
unintentionally – alluding to the viral phenomenon (not an objective
goal, but a reality nonetheless).
